Police and fire command connected to a private network. This will offer quick access to criminal records, mug shots and building blueprints. The system is also capable of video transmission
The FCC has made it mandatory for all carriers to comply with E911
emergency calls. Simply put, signal strength measurements are from 3 infrastructure radios to calculate the whereabouts of the caller (triangulation)
Emergency power applications should and will be a significant part of network designs.
